The role
Recognising the growth of the Trust's charitable operations, this newly created role will support the Head of Operations in maintaining high standards of governance, financial oversight, and regulatory compliance.
The Eric Wright Charitable Trust awards grants to charities across the North West of England and supports:
* Water Park Adventure Centre: an outdoor activity centre fostering life skills and personal growth;
* The Eric Wright Learning Foundation: offering education, training and progress support to young people.
As Governance and Finance Manager, you will ensure the financial health and compliance of the Trust by preparing monthly management accounts, processing payments, and overseeing regulatory requirements. You will also support governance activities, including preparing board papers, updating policies, and ensuring compliance with the Charity Commission and Companies House. This is a hands-on, team-oriented role offering the chance to drive process improvements, shape key processes, and support the Trust's activities in a supportive and collaborative environment.
We are looking for someone to work part time (18 hours or 2.5 days per week).

Working at the Eric Wright Group of companies is truly special. Owned 100% by the Eric Wright Charitable Trust, we are a commercially focused business with a social purpose, which means that after reinvestment in the business, our profit is donated to charity via the Trust. This ownership structure provides a high level of stability for the Group and supports longer-term commercial and charitable strategies.
